(May 15, 2025 / JNS) The head of a Germany-based evangelical organization told JNS on Wednesday that the reason some European leaders aren’t standing with Israel in its war against Hamas is Christian antisemitism.
“Antisemitism was not invented by Adolf Hitler,” said Pastor Jobst Bittner, founder of the March of Life movement, in an interview from Jerusalem. “It has passed on in many different ways; in the Western world, above all through 2,000-year-old Christian antisemitism, which is still in our system today, and shows itself in indifference and refusal to take a clear position for Israel.”
The remarks come at a time of heightened antisemitism around the world following the Oct. 7, 2023 Hamas-led massacre in southern Israel, coupled with ongoing criticism of Israel by European leaders over its prosecution of the ensuing war with the terrorist group.
